For my 30th my friends and family had a "nostalgia" themed party, gave me gifts they had gotten on ebay or at flea markets like SIMON, and DVD's of Family Ties , Garbage Pail Kids cards, Old LPs of my favorite Bands framed (you can get album frames at any craft store or Target)It was awesome, reminded me that although i am older, i am still a kid at heart and to always embrace that.

Call up a few close friends get some party decorations set up a bar in your home with beer and liquor. Put on some good music and live up the night... You can go with a theme like Casino night or something. The black jack roll outs can be purchased online or at a party store and if you want to go all out the actual casino tables can be rented with or without dealers.... It a really depends on the personality. Dinner reservations with family and friends... Local bar or vip at a hot Club....

A trip is a great idea, but if you can't afford that, maybe think of what his interests are and plan a party/get-together based on that? For example, my husband is huge into muscle cars...well, cars in general. So for his 30th birthday this year, he's already told me that he wants to get a bunch of people to go to the indoor race track near our house...they have a restaurant and a bar there and whoever wants can do the racing. So if he's really into a specific activity, it might make for a fun party to plan from that.
